(57) Abstract: Provided is an ionization chamber detector in which a self-contamination dose rate by an aluminum outer electrode and an aluminum cover does not exceed a predetermined value of 10 nGy / h or less without forming a shielding film. Assuming that a predetermined value of a self-contamination dose rate is SnGy / h, a material aluminum used for an outer electrode and a cover is made of a material having a count number of β-rays emitted from the material aluminum of 80S count / 10h or less, or This material in aluminum Concentrations of 238 U and 232 Th, 39 K are 1 ppm of 238 U 1.05 units, 232 Th 1 ppm 0.30 units, 1 ppm of 39 K Is 3.0 × 10 -5 units, and the material is limited to materials of 0.25 S units or less in total of three nuclides. |
